RECENTLY-released details about a secretive and ‘Orwellian’ Government approach to freedom of information (FOI) – which allegedly involves the blacklisting of journalists – has caused a storm in the legal and journalistic worlds. The report, by openDemocracy, revealed that Whitehall departments are passing FOI requests through a ‘clearing house’ […]

North East Football Fans Clean Up Their Act
Arrests of rivalling North East football fans have been halved in the space of one season, a Freedom of Information request has revealed. During their 2015/16 seasons, Newcastle United and Sunderland AFC amassed over 50 arrests each at home games. Newcastle had 63 of their fans arrested at or near […]
Police data reveals decline in North East fatal road collision rates
Fatal road collision rates are declining in the North East, a freedom of information request submitted by SR News – to the region’s police forces – has revealed. The request separated overall deadly road accident rates by command areas: Northumbria, Durham, Darlington, Cleveland and North Yorkshire. From April 2014 to […]
